A high-yield bond–also known as a junk bond–is a debt security issued by companies or private equity concerns, where the debt has lower than investment grade ratings. It is a major component – along with leveraged loans–of the leveraged finance market. High-yield bonds may offer greater yield and return potential than investment-grade bonds, in exchange for higher credit risk. The overall credit quality of the high-yield universe has been improving in recent years and is at historically strong levels.

On the date shown, high-yield (speculative grade) bonds as a class yielded 3.38 percentage points more than investment grade bonds.
